Salesian Cooperators in the Region thinking to Macau 2008

ROME: 17th December 2008 -- The World Councillor for the ASC East Asia Region, which also includes Cooperators from Oceania, Philip Yu of Hong Kong, has recently been in Rome for the World Council Meeting.  Given the adoption of the new Project of Apostolic Life 'ad experimentum', some minor reorganisation in some regions around the world, and the writing up of a new commentary for the PAL, the forthcoming Congress in Macao in May (22-25) 2008, along with similar Regional Congresses in other parts of the world, takes on considerable importance.
    Amongst the groups to 'sign up' for this important Congress has been the newest of them in the region - ITM, The East Timor-based Centre only began on April 30th 2006 with promises by the first six Salesian Cooperators.  However they have 30 aspirants and plans to begin two new centres, one in Bacau and another in Jakarta.  In both places aspirants are already in formation under the guidance of one or other SDB/FMA Delegate. 
    One SDB and FMA Delegate each and two of the Cooperators are planning to attend the Macau Conference.  It is the intention of the ITM Centre to plan for the formation of more members in the coming five year period and, since a number of the existing members are involved in formal education, to establish close links with Senior High Schools in order to help form youngsters who are drawn into situations of violence.
    The Macau Congress has set communion and family (both family at home and Salesian Family) as central to its discussions.  There will also be the tasks of electing the new World Councillor from the region, drawing up a regional Directory, and electing two regional councillors, one in charge of formation, the other of administration.
    Meanwhile, the PAL is now being made available in a printed edition in English - printed by Lulu.com in an attractive blue cover pocket-book edition, the link for ordering a copy can be obtained by requesting it from the appropriate World Councillor, or from austraLasia.
